The Wealthy Advisers Club has held its latest flagship conference at Kensington Town Hall, bringing together more than 400 financial advisers for a full-day event focused on growth, performance and innovation.
The event was supported by 15 sponsors and featured speakers from across business and financial services, including former Dragons’ Den investor Sarah Willingham.
Life protection specialist Tony Gordon delivered a keynote speech covering lessons on protecting clients against the unexpected and the role of protection advice within client conversations.
Entrepreneur and marketing specialist Timothy Armoo also spoke at the event, discussing business growth, attention and strategies advisers can use to stand out in a competitive market.
Willingham spoke about her business career, including the principles behind building companies and her experience of scaling and exiting ventures.
Terry Blackburn, founder of The Wealthy Advisers Club, used the event to launch several new initiatives, including an AI-powered subscription tool designed to support members around the clock. The tool provides access to Blackburn’s books, training sessions and example questions.
The club also launched a 90-day performance planner, which is now available on Amazon, and unveiled a new VIP service offering members direct access to support, monthly boardroom-style meetings with industry speakers, and full access to the AI tool.
The VIP membership is priced at £297 per month and includes a performance promise under which members who do not generate three times their investment within the first 12 months can remain in the programme until they do.
